The National Weather Service has issued a Blizzard Warning and a Winter Storm Warning for California. The Blizzard Warning is in effect from 12:00am pst tonight – 10:00pm Monday night. The Winter Storm Warning is in effect until 4:00pm Tuesday afternoon.

This is only the 6th Blizzard Warning that has been issued in the Sierra Nevada since 2008.

Storm Summary:

  • 4-8 FEET Of Snow Above 7,000ft Today – Tuesday
  • Blizzard Conditions Possible Sunday Night – Tuesday Morning
  • Snow Drifts Could Be Deeper Than 10 Feet
  • Wind Gusts Of Up To 100mph On Ridge Tops

Message From NOAA Reno, NV:

                                                       ***Blizzard Warning***

A Blizzard Warning has been issued for the Sierra from midnight tonight through 10pm Monday. Dangerous and life threatening blizzard conditions are likely in the Sierra. Multiple feet of snowfall are expected. Strong winds will produce zero visibility in whiteout conditions along with high drifting snow. Do not attempt to travel as first responders may not be able to rescue you. Even a short walk could be deadly if you become disoriented. Avalanche danger will remain high.

Blizzard Warning:

URGENT - WINTER WEATHER MESSAGE
National Weather Service Reno NV
1114 AM PST Sun Feb 3 2019

Greater Lake Tahoe Area-
Including the cities of South Lake Tahoe, Truckee, Stateline,
and Incline Village

...WINTER STORM WARNING REMAINS IN EFFECT UNTIL 4 PM PST
TUESDAY...
...BLIZZARD WARNING IN EFFECT FROM MIDNIGHT TONIGHT TO 10 PM PST
MONDAY...

* CHANGES...Blizzard Warning issued.

* WHAT...Heavy snow with blizzard conditions expected. Additional
  snow accumulations of 2 to 5 feet at lake level, with 4 to 8
  feet above 7000 feet expected. Snow drifts could be deeper than
  10 feet. Winds gusting as high as 50 mph this afternoon through
  Monday with gusts to 100 mph over ridges.

* WHERE...Greater Lake Tahoe Area.

* WHEN...For the Winter Storm Warning, until 4 PM PST Tuesday.
  For the Blizzard Warning, from midnight tonight to 10 PM PST
  Monday.

* ADDITIONAL DETAILS...Travel will be dangerous and could be
  impossible. Snowfall rates and winds will create periods of zero
  visibility. The hazardous conditions will impact commutes
  through the entire warning period. Strong winds could cause tree
  and powerline damage.
